Sunny Day Scrolls

  • Cafe

Sunny Day Scrolls brings a fresh take on one of Melbourne’s favourite pastries, specialising in handcrafted scrolls baked in small batches throughout the day for maximum freshness.

Located on Little Collins Street in the heart of the CBD, the menu features a rotating selection of indulgent sweet flavours alongside creative savoury options, each made with soft, buttery dough and premium ingredients.

Alongside the scrolls is a carefully curated drinks menu featuring specialty coffee, premium matcha and signature beverages designed to complement every bite. Whether you’re stopping in for a quick morning coffee, an afternoon pick-me-up or a warm treat straight from the oven, Sunny Day Scrolls offers a bright, welcoming space that celebrates quality, creativity and comfort in every scroll.
